@Summary("Manages Ceylon command-line plugins")
@Description(
        "There are four modes of action:\n"+
        "\n"+
        "- `list`: will list the scripts installed\n"+
        "- `install`: installs the scripts for the modules listed on the command line. The scripts must either be packed in a\n"+
        "repository, or found in the current script folders\n"+
        "- `uninstall`: uninstalls the scripts for the modules listed on the command line\n"+
        "- `pack`: packs the scripts for the modules listed on the command line and publishes them to the specified output repository\n"+
        "\n"+
        "The list of modules specified can have their versions set, but if missing we will try to find the\n"+
        "version from the current source path. If the list of modules is omitted, we will use the list of\n"+
        "modules found in the current source path."
)
@RemainingSections(
"##EXAMPLE\n" +
"\n" +
"The following would list the plugins currently installed:\n" +
"\n" +
"    ceylon plugin list\n\n"+
"The following would install the ceylon.build plugins:\n" +
"\n" +
"    ceylon plugin install ceylon.build.engine\n"
)
